Neurology Vs Neurosurgery Nysi How neurology and neurosurgery are different. while neurologists use non surgical techniques, such as medications, to diagnose and treat neurological conditions, neurosurgeons use a combination of surgical and non surgical procedures to help care for patients. patients experiencing neurological conditions will generally start their care with a. Neurologists are trained to diagnose and treat a wide range of conditions that include but are not limited to: neuromuscular disorders such as muscular dystrophy, myasthenia gravis and neuropathy. headaches, tension type headaches, and migraines. movement disorders, include tremors, parkinson's disease, restless leg syndrome and dystonia. The difference between a neurologist vs neurosurgeon is fairly basic. they both treat the same organ, but neurosurgeons operate and neurologists don't. for patients afflicted with a brain disorder, these specialist roles are in fact complementary when seeking treatment. with brain tumors, for example, neurosurgeons and neurologists all work as. A neurosurgeon is a specially trained medical doctor who diagnoses and treats conditions that affect your nervous system — your brain, spinal cord and nerves. neurosurgeons perform surgery on your nervous system, but they can also provide nonsurgical treatments. they typically try all nonoperative treatment methods — like medications.
